Baby Clinics

Visit the Public Health drop-in clinic, for families with babies and toddlers, in Stewart Hall (located on the 2nd floor). A Public Health nurse will be available to answer any questions you may have and there will be a baby scale for weigh-ins as well.

Comfort Measures During Childbirth

Join Sarah Brownlow, Massage Therapist, where you will learn non-pharmaceutical comfort measures and how to manage early labour discomfort while in hospital. Please wear comfortable clothing and bring a pillow.

Infant Massage Classes

Babies love being held. In this class you will learn the technique of infant massage and how to perform the steps with your child.
